Skip to content

Gemini CLI extension for producing human-sounding prose without AI-generated language patterns

Notifications You must be signed in to change notification settings

prefrontalsys/gemini-writer-extension

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

3 Commits
 
 
 
 
 
 
 
 

Repository files navigation

Gemini Writer Extension

A Gemini CLI extension that transforms Gemini into a writing assistant focused on producing clear, compelling, human-sounding prose—without AI-generated language patterns.

Features

  • Writer Persona: System context that prioritizes human voice, evidence-based writing, and accessibility
  • De-AI-ify Command: Removes AI-generated language patterns from any text
  • Deep Research: Conducts comprehensive multi-domain research with source evaluation
  • Writing Commands: Draft, edit, and outline documents with voice-matching and style consistency

Installation

gemini extensions install https://github.com/prefrontalsys/gemini-writer-extension

Or clone locally:

git clone https://github.com/prefrontalsys/gemini-writer-extension.git
gemini extensions install ./gemini-writer-extension

Commands

/de-ai-ify <text>

Remove AI-generated language patterns from text.

/de-ai-ify This comprehensive guide delves into the robust framework for leveraging AI...

Returns: Clean, human-sounding text without "delve," "leverage," "robust," etc.

/deep-research <query>

Conduct comprehensive research on a topic.

/deep-research What are the best practices for accessible web design?

Returns: Structured research report with sources, confidence levels, and synthesis.

/writing:draft <requirements>

Draft new content based on requirements.

/writing:draft A 500-word blog post about productivity tips for remote workers, casual tone, for a general audience

/writing:edit <text>

Edit existing text for clarity while preserving author voice.

/writing:edit [paste your text here]

/writing:outline <project>

Create a structured outline for a document.

/writing:outline An article about the history of personal computing, 2000 words, for tech enthusiasts

Core Principles

The writer persona follows these principles:

  1. Human Voice: No AI-tells like "delve," "leverage," "robust," "comprehensive"
  2. Evidence-First: Verify claims before asserting; mark uncertainty explicitly
  3. Voice Matching: When editing, blend with the author's existing style
  4. Accessibility: Short paragraphs, active voice, front-loaded information
  5. No Meta-Commentary: Present work directly without preambles or summaries

Banned Phrases

The extension automatically flags and removes:

  • "delve into," "dive deep," "unpack"
  • "harness," "leverage," "utilize"
  • "robust," "comprehensive," "holistic"
  • "transformative," "game-changing"
  • "it's worth noting that"
  • "Here are N ways/tips..."
  • Rhetorical question openers
  • "Let's explore..."

Use Cases

  • Writers with ADHD: External structure for organizing thoughts and maintaining momentum
  • Content Creators: Producing authentic-sounding content at scale
  • Editors: Quick de-AI-ification of drafts
  • Researchers: Structured multi-source investigation with citations
  • Anyone: Who wants AI assistance without AI-sounding output

Background

This extension was developed as part of research into LLMs as assistive technology for neurodivergent individuals, particularly those with ADHD who benefit from external executive function support.

The writer persona is designed to be invisible—the goal is prose that sounds like the human wrote it, not like an AI generated it.

License

MIT

Author

Scot Campbell (@prefrontalsys)

Related

About

Gemini CLI extension for producing human-sounding prose without AI-generated language patterns

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 2

  •  
  •